 Sound reproduction system having enhanced low frequency directional control characteristics

A sound reproduction system includes a plurality of loudspeakers arranged in a spaced array which extends onto opposite sides of a center point. The spaced array includes a first pair of loudspeakers equally spaced apart from the center point and disposed at opposite ends of the array and a second pair of loudspeakers spaced inwardly from the first pair and also positioned on opposite sides of and equally spaced from the center point. The sound reproduction system further includes a low-pass filter having an input coupled to an output of a signal generator and an output coupled to an input of each one of the first pair of loudspeakers and a first band-pass filter having an input coupled to the output of the signal generator and an output coupled to an input of each one of the second pair of loudspeakers. The sound reproduction system may further include a third pair of loudspeakers spaced inwardly from the second pair of loudspeakers and positioned on opposite sides of and equally spaced from the center point and a second band-pass filter having an input coupled to the output of the signal generator and an output coupled to an input of each one of the third pair of loudspeakers.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ION Turning now to FIGS.
2A-B, an improved sound reproduction system 38 constructed in accordance with the teachings of the present invention, thereby achieving improved pattern control by eliminating the dramatic drop-offs in sound level which characterize prior sound reproduction systems will now be described in greater detail.
The sound reproduction system 38 includes first, second, third and fourth loudspeakers 40a, 40b, 40c and 40d, each having a cone diaphragm, mounted in a support structure 42.
The loudspeakers 40a-d are arranged as an array, i.
e.
, the general center of each loudspeaker 40a-d is located along axis 39.
As illustrated herein, the loudspeakers 40a-d are arranged in a vertical array, i.
e.
, the general center of each loudspeaker 12a-d is located along a vertical axis.
It should be noted, however, that while the illustrated embodiment discloses four loudspeakers arranged in a vertical array, it is specifically contemplated that the invention may encompass any sound reproduction system which includes any greater even number of loudspeakers arranged along a single axis orientated in any direction.
The loudspeakers 40a-d of the sound reproduction system 38 are arranged in loudspeaker pairs.
More specifically, the loudspeakers 40b and 40c form an inner loudspeaker pair, the general center of each of which is spaced, along the vertical axis 39, a first distance "a1" from center line 41 while the loudspeakers 40a and 40d form an outer loudspeaker pair, the general center of each of which is spaced, along the vertical axis 39, a second distance "b1" from the center line 41.
In accordance with the teachings of the present invention, the ratio of the second distance b1 to the first distance a1 is 3:1.
Thus, in the example disclosed herein, the center of each loudspeaker 40b, 40c of the inner loudspeaker pair is spaced 0.
75 feet from the center line 41 while the center of each loudspeaker 40a, 40d of the outer loudspeaker pair is spaced 2.
25 feet from the center line 41
